Elder's Page

Christ Church is committed to the Presbyterian form of government. Authority is vested in its elected Session, consisting of the Pastor (Teaching Elder) and Ruling Elders.

The Session is responsible for vision and strategy and, together with the elected Deacons, accountable for oversight of implementation of the vision.

Consistent with the Presbyterian form of government and the governing regulations of the Presbyterian Church in America, all members of Christ Church are encouraged to use all their gifts in carrying out the vision of the church.

Christ Church adheres to an organizational structure based on the "team" concept reflective of the priority ministry areas of congregational life. Those areas which have primacy in the team structure are: worship, congregational care, education, outreach, and stewardship.

Primary responsibility for overseeing the work of these ministry teams is given to the Elders in conjunction with the Ministry Staff, Deacons, and Members.

Teams have the responsibility through the Elder-Leader of any team for information, discussion, or any proposals or recommendations brought. With proper notice, any member may attend regular Session meetings.
